VPS搭建Aria2,从零到高可用的网络加速器!
卡尔云官网
www.kaeryun.com
在现代互联网环境中,网络加速器是企业、开发者和普通用户提升访问速度、降低成本的重要工具,而Aria2作为一款知名的网络加速器,凭借其高性能和易用性,深受众多用户的青睐,如何在虚拟 Private Server(VPS)上搭建Aria2呢?这是一个既专业又实用的问题,下面我们将一步步带你了解。
什么是Aria2?
Aria2是一款开源的网络加速器,主要用于加速互联网资源,提升访问速度,它通过将用户访问的资源(如网页、视频等)从 distant mirrors(远程备份)中下载,并通过本地缓存提供给用户,Aria2支持多种协议,包括 HTTP/2 和 WebSocket,能够显著提升网站的加载速度。
为什么搭建Aria2?
- 提升访问速度:Aria2能够将原本需要数秒加载的网页压缩到几秒,甚至几毫秒。
- 降低成本:加快访问速度可以减少带宽使用,降低运营成本。
- 增强用户体验:快速加载的网站能提升用户的满意度和转化率。
- 企业级加速:Aria2支持高可用性和负载均衡,适合企业级应用。
如何在VPS上搭建Aria2?
搭建Aria2需要一定的技术背景,但不要担心,我们一步一步来。
第一步:选择可靠的VPS提供商
选择一家可靠、稳定的VPS提供商是搭建Aria2的第一步,VPS提供商负责为你提供 hosting 环境,包括服务器、操作系统和必要的服务,推荐一些可靠的选择:
- Cloudflare:以高可用性和稳定性著称。
- AWS:适合有一定技术背景的用户。
- DigitalOcean:操作简单,适合新手。
- HostGator:性价比高,稳定性也不错。
第二步:注册并创建VPS
注册VPS提供商的账号后,登录控制面板,选择合适的虚拟机类型和配置,VPS的最低配置应满足Aria2的需求,包括足够的内存和磁盘空间。
第三步:安装系统
Aria2需要运行在Linux系统上,因此你需要安装Linux,大多数VPS提供商都会提供Linux镜像,你可以通过控制面板下载。
第四步:配置NAT
NAT(网络地址转换)是将用户的公有IPv4地址映射到私有IPv6地址的过程,Aria2需要通过NAT来加速资源,以下是配置NAT的简单步骤:
- 登录VPS控制面板。
- 找到NAT设置。
- 选择一个已有的NAT配置,或者创建一个新的。
- 将Aria2的私有IPv6地址添加到NAT列表中。
第五步:安装Aria2
Aria2的安装可以通过从官方仓库下载源代码来完成,以下是基本步骤:
- 访问Aria2的官方网站,下载源代码包。
- 解压源代码包,找到
/var/www/
目录。 - 进入目录,运行
make
命令开始编译。 - 等待编译完成,然后运行
sudo mv aria2 /usr/local/bin/
,将Aria2添加到系统路径。
第六步:配置Aria2
配置Aria2以适应你的需求,主要包括:
- 选择远程备份源:Aria2可以从多个远程备份源下载资源,你可以选择Cloudflare、Google、GitHub等。
- 配置加速规则:根据你的需求设置加速规则,例如只加速特定类型的资源。
- 启用NAT加速:确保Aria2已经通过NAT将资源发送到用户的私有IPv6地址。
第七步:测试Aria2
安装完成后,测试Aria2是否正常工作,你可以访问一个包含Aria2远程备份源的网站,看看是否能够快速加载。
第八步:优化和监控
- 加速技巧:使用Aria2的加速技巧,如设置缓存大小、优化网络配置等。
- 监控性能:使用Aria2自带的监控工具,或者第三方工具,实时监控Aria2的性能和带宽使用情况。
- 定期维护:定期备份数据,检查Aria2的日志,确保系统正常运行。
搭建Aria2在VPS上是一个既专业又实用的过程,通过以上步骤,你可以轻松地在自己的服务器上运行Aria2,提升网站的访问速度,降低成本,增强用户体验,这个过程需要一定的技术背景和耐心,但只要按照步骤操作,你一定能够成功,希望这篇文章能帮助你顺利搭建Aria2,享受网络加速带来的好处!
卡尔云官网
www.kaeryun.com